Natural resources are under huge pressure due to human population growth and societal change. As a result, rational use of resources and efficient reduction of pollutants have become critical. Chemistry occupies a key position in improving efficiency and reducing pollution. Efficient and environmentally-friendly chemical processes to exploit resources are in demand. Resource Chemistry defines the concepts and principles of resource chemistry and highlights significant advances. The book introduces recent achievements in natural and non-natural resources utilization through chemical science and technology. First, the title describes resource distribution and defines resource chemistry and related chemical methods for resource utilization. It then describes the four main natural resources available for use: energy, minerals, water, and plants. The book considers re-utilization of non-natural resources, such as chemical by-products. Finally, the book considers some future developments and challenges awaiting resource chemistry. The title provides comprehensive coverage of current resource chemistry, as well as mapping the frontiers of this important field.
